From 1974 to 2005 owner Frank Foster's West Louisville cafeteria fed legions of neighborhood residents and downtown office workers fried chicken, chitterlings, smothered pork chops, BBQ rib tips and individual-serving pies. 1812 West Muhammad Ali Boulevard, Louisville, KY 40203.

    Sandwiched between downtown Louisville and Butchertown, East Market Street has long been a center of commerce for Louisville. The first market was built in 1804 at Fourth and Market, and during the 1820s, the street hosted impromptu horse racing (which we can only assume was exactly like the 1800’s version of the Fast & the Furious).
